The Spring Valley community held a candlelight vigil Saturday night for the 17-year-old Ramapo high school student who was fatally shot Friday.
Family and friends gathered in memory of Treynahel Tyvon Cineus, who they affectionately knew as Trey.
People who gathered at the event placed candles and balloons in remembrance of Cineus.
Police say Cineus was shot and killed around 2:30 a.m. Friday after leaving a party.
Cineus, a track and basketball athlete, was hoping to attend college in Florida.
Spring Valley police say they're trying to determine a motive for the shooting and the shooter remains at large.
Cineus' uncle told News 12 that funeral plans for the teen are still pending.
